Elzenhagen-Zuid is a compact, modern neighbourhood in Amsterdam-Noord, with 1,625 residents. It is densely built (3,570 addresses per km²) and very urban, yet it has a park just a six-minute walk away. Most households are single-person (980 out of 1,189 homes), and the area is popular among 25- to 45-year-olds. There are no reviews from residents available for this neighbourhood. The neighbourhood has a high proportion of owner-occupied homes, and all homes have an A++ energy label. Learn more about the Elzenhagen-Zuid neighbourhood.
For daily groceries, the nearest supermarket is an AH to go just around the corner, with Jumbo and Lidl a couple of streets away. There are several schools within walking distance: primary schools Kindercampus Mokum and abbs Elzenhagen are both a five-minute walk, and secondary school Bredero is just around the corner. A GP is a ten-minute walk away, and a restaurant is also a ten-minute walk. The neighbourhood is part of the municipality of Amsterdam, which offers extensive public transport and cultural amenities.
